Position: Director - Direct Entry Program (DEP)

The Australia Institute of Future Education (AIFE) is a TEQSA-certified institute of higher education committed to delivering world‑class academic and professional development programs. We connect Australian and international industries, institutions and individuals through skills‑focused initiatives aligned with national and global workforce needs.

About the Role

We are seeking a visionary Director of the Direct Entry Program (DEP) to lead the design, delivery, and continuous improvement of our internationally recognised English language proficiency pathway. This role is central to ensuring academic excellence, compliance, and student success across AIFE’s standalone DEP centres.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ead curriculum development, assessment design, and moderation practices
  • Manage DEP teaching staff recruitment, training, and performance
  • Oversee student support strategies to enhance retention and progression
  • Ensure compliance with accreditation and regulatory standards
  • Represent AIFE/AEMG in academic forums and liaise with partner universities
  • Drive innovation and continuous improvement across DEP operations
What You’ll Bring
  • Master’s or PhD in Education, TESOL, or Applied Linguistics
  • Minimum 5+ years’ teaching experience in higher education
  • Strong leadership, communication, and coordination skills
  • Deep understanding of global education systems, especially Chinese Australian pathways
  • Experience in academic program development and compliance
  • Proficiency in Microsoft 365 and educational technologies
